#1741d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1741d8 is composed of 9% red, 25.5%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.4% cyan, 69.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 226.9 degrees, a saturation of 80.8% and a lightness of 46.9%. #1741d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#2e82ff with #0000b1.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#1741d8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1741d8 has RGB values of R:23, G:65, B:216 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 1524184.
